AI detection refers to the ability of an artificial intelligence system to identify and recognize specific objects, patterns, or characteristics within data or digital media. AI detection can be used in various applications such as image recognition, speech recognition, anomaly detection, facial recognition, and natural language processing.
In image recognition, AI detection algorithms analyze visual content and identify objects, people, or other relevant features within images or videos. This technology is used in various fields, including self-driving cars, security systems, and medical imaging.
Speech recognition AI detection technology enables computers to understand spoken language and convert it into text. This is used in applications such as virtual assistants, voice-controlled devices, transcription services, and customer service chatbots.
Anomaly detection AI detection systems are used to identify unusual patterns or behaviors that deviate from normal, expected patterns. This is often used in fraud detection, cybersecurity to identify malicious activities, and predictive maintenance to detect potential failures in machinery.
Facial recognition AI detection technology analyzes and identifies individuals based on facial features. It has applications in security systems, access control, and law enforcement.
Natural language processing AI detection technology is used to understand and analyze human language, including written text and spoken words. This technology is used in chatbots, language translation, sentiment analysis, and information retrieval.
Overall, AI detection plays a crucial role in enabling artificial intelligence systems to understand, interpret, and interact with the world around them. It brings automation, accuracy, and efficiency to a wide range of applications across various industries.
